The global landing gear market is expected to grow at a CAGR of 4.5% during the forecast period, from 2021 to 2030. The growth of this market can be attributed to the increasing demand for aircrafts and spacecrafts, which in turn is driving the demand for landing gears. The tricycle landing gear segment is expected to dominate the global market during the forecast period due to its high demand in regional jets and spacecrafts.
